Summary
HII-Mission Technologies is seeking a skilled Travel Coordinator to support our INDOPACOM Customer in Honolulu, HI! Come join our growing team today!
What you will do
- Responsible for coordinating the organization's travel needs
- Manages CONUS/ OCONUS travel arrangements and claims
- If supporting government contracts, ensures travel arrangements and claims meet both Joint Travel Regulations (JTR) and the organization's travel policy
- Prepares expense authorizations for all CONUS/ OCONUS travel and verifies funding availability and the active period of performance for all travel arrangements
- Schedules hotel and flight accommodations and procures necessary documentation such as passports, visas, or other clearances
- Ensures that travel needs are met within the constraints of the travel budget
- Ensures travel requests and expense reports are properly approved, accurately entered and paid in a timely manner
- Investigates and resolves problems associated with processing of travel requests and expense reports
- Resolves travel emergencies
- Additional duties as assigned or required
What we are looking for
- 0 years experience with Bachelors in related field or a High School Diploma or equivalent and 4 years relevant experience
- Experience with booking and managing domestic (CONUS) and international (OCONUS) travel arrangements
- Familiarity with travel policies and procedures, preferably including Joint Travel Regulations (JTR) for government contracts
- Strong ability to research and compare travel options (flights, hotels) to find the most cost-effective solutions within budget constraints
- Proficiency in travel booking tools
- Excellent communication and interpersonal skills to interact effectively with travelers, airlines, hotels, and other vendors
- Strong organizational skills and the ability to manage multiple tasks simultaneously
- Clearance: Must possess and maintain a Secret Clearance, with the continued ability to obtain a TS/SCI
